Nangle, Exeter run by Manheim Central

Seventh-seeded Eagles built 36-0 halftime lead

Eric Nangle ran for three firsthalf touchdowns as visiting Exeter rolled past second-seeded Manheim Central 43-26 Friday night in a District 3 Class 5A football quarterfin­al.

Colin Payne threw touchdown passes in the first half to Joey Schlaffer and J.R. Struass as the seventh-seeded Eagles (8-3) built a stunning 36-0 halftime lead.

Exeter advanced to the semifinals and will play next Friday at sixth-seeded Cedar Cliff, a 10-7 winner over Shippensbu­rg.

Nangle rushed for touchdowns of 22, 22 and 43 yards and Payne tossed scoring passes to Schlaffer for 31 yards and to Strauss for 15 yards. Ty Yocum made a tackle in the end zone for a safety.

Nangle ran for 196 yards in the first half and Exeter gained 375 total yards.

Judd Novak threw a 39yard touchdown pass to Owen Sensenig with 7:59 left in the third quarter to put Manheim Central (9-2) on the board.

Yocum answered with a 2-yard run that made it 43-8.

The Barons scored three touchdowns in the final seven minutes.

Manheim Central had won District 3 Class 5A titles in 201718 and own a record 18 district championsh­ips overall.
